Thrive Within Women’s Support Group

Thrive Within is a 6-week women’s skills group offered through Anchored Hope CC. Using practical CBT and DBT strategies, women learn tools to strengthen self-esteem, build confidence, manage difficult emotions, set healthier boundaries, reduce overthinking, and cope with life more effectively.
